The Xiaomi Pad 9 Pro Max display, processor, camera, and more
The Xiaomi Pad 9 Pro Max features a 13.3-inch 3.4K display with a 144Hz refresh rate. The panel uses a 3:2 aspect ratio and 3408 x 2272 pixels resolution. Speaking of the build, the device uses a 5.67mm unibody metal design and weighs around 645 grams. Xiaomi is also touting the display’s 1,000 nits of peak brightness and claims ΔE≈0.47 color accuracy.
Not to forget, there is an optional Nano Soft Light Edition of the tablet. The company says it is for users looking for a less reflective display while working or consuming video content. On the optics side, this Xiaomi tablet houses a 50MP rear camera that supports up to 4K 60fps recording. On the front, the Xiaomi Pad 9 Pro Max houses a 32MP camera with up to 1080p 60fps recording.
Under the hood, the new, flagship 3nm XRING O3 chipset takes care of the tablet’s performance. Xiaomi further claims that the chipset’s CPU and GPU results are close to Apple’s M5 processor. On the software front, the Xiaomi Pad 9 Pro Max boots the company’s in-house HyperOS 4.0. You can expect big-screen optimizations as well as desktop-focused features. Xiaomi says that users can use up to six different applications simultaneously.
A tablet built for serious multitasking
One of the interesting things about the Xiaomi Pad 9 Pro Max is its integration of the DP-in feature. This means the tablet can work as a secondary PC monitor, drawing display, or external console screen. The tablet also features eight speakers and six microphones. Dolby Atmos, Hi-Res Audio, and noise reduction round out its multimedia setup.
The battery is one of the highlights of this tablet. Xiaomi has managed to pack a monster 12,000mAh battery under the hood. The tablet also supports 120W wired charging, backed by Xiaomi Surge Charge technology. In addition, the tablet supports Wi-Fi 7 and Bluetooth 6, among other features.
Pricing, availability, and colors
The starting price of the Xiaomi Pad 9 Pro Max with 8GB of LPDDR5X RAM and 256GB of UFS 4.1 storage is 4,799 yuan (~$715). You can also grab configurations featuring 12GB and 16GB of RAM, with storage options of 256GB, 512GB, and even 1TB. The top-tier Soft Light model with 16GB of RAM and 1TB of storage sets you back by 7,899 yuan (~$1,177). The tablet is currently up for sale in China, with Rich Wine Red, Black, and Silver color options. The company hasn’t mentioned anything about global availability of this tablet yet.
